Press Herald interviews Ed Bilsky for a business story on Marine Ecological Habitats

Edward Bilsky, Ph.D., associate provost for research and scholarship, was interviewed for an Oct. 17, 2011 story on Marine Ecological Habitats, a Biddeford company that custom builds aquariums. Bilsky, who  invited the business's owner, Joe Zucchero, to speak during a summer internship program at UNE this past summer, attributed the business's success to its willingness to work with customers and venture into different offerings. 

Bilsky, who is also a professor of pharmacology, College of Osteopathic Medicine, has worked with Zucchero in the past to create supplies for the university's research laboratories. A student in the summer internship program developed a marketing plan for the company to possibly venture into producing more materials for biotechnical research. The story also appeared in the Morning Sentinel (Waterville).
